    About this Product

    Floor sealer requires careful shipping to maintain its integrity. Ship in sealed, corrosion-resistant containers on pallets to prevent damage during transit. Ensure stable, dry conditions and proper padding to avoid spills.

    Shipping Methods & Advantages

    LTL freight

    Best for 1–3 units or smaller batches that do not require a full truck.

    FTL freight

    Ideal for 5+ units or bulk shipments headed to large retail warehouses.

    Air freight

    Fastest option for urgent deliveries or time-sensitive placements.

    Reefer freight

    Recommended when the shipment includes temperature-sensitive contents.

    Handling Requirements

    Store in dry, ventilated areas with level floors. Use bubble wrap or foam padding for fragile containers. Avoid direct sunlight and ensure FIFO stock rotation.
